Which reducing agent is used for the following conversion ?
`RCO OH to RCH_(2)OH`

A

`LiAlH_(4)`

B

`NaBH_(4)`

C

`K_(2)Cr_(2)O_(7)`

D

`KMnO_(4)`

Text Solution

AI Generated Solution

The correct Answer is:
To determine the appropriate reducing agent for the conversion of a carboxylic acid (RCOOH) to an alcohol (RCH2OH), we can follow these steps: ### Step-by-Step Solution: 1. **Identify the Functional Groups**: - The starting compound is a carboxylic acid (RCOOH). - The target compound is a primary alcohol (RCH2OH). 2. **Understand the Reduction Process**: - The conversion from a carboxylic acid to an alcohol involves the reduction of the carbonyl group (C=O) in the carboxylic acid to a hydroxyl group (–OH) in the alcohol. 3. **Determine the Type of Reducing Agent Needed**: - To reduce a carboxylic acid to an alcohol, a strong reducing agent is typically required. This is because the carboxylic acid is a relatively stable compound and requires a strong agent to effectively reduce it. 4. **Evaluate the Given Options**: - **LiAlH4 (Lithium Aluminum Hydride)**: This is a strong reducing agent and is capable of reducing carboxylic acids to alcohols. - **NaBH4 (Sodium Borohydride)**: This is a weaker reducing agent and is generally used for the reduction of aldehydes and ketones, but not carboxylic acids. - **K2Cr2O7 (Potassium Dichromate)**: This is an oxidizing agent, not a reducing agent. - **KMnO4 (Potassium Permanganate)**: This is also an oxidizing agent. 5. **Select the Appropriate Reducing Agent**: - Among the options, **LiAlH4** is the only suitable reducing agent for the conversion of RCOOH to RCH2OH. ### Final Answer: The reducing agent used for the conversion of RCOOH to RCH2OH is **LiAlH4**. ---
